/* Styles from 0 till 680px */	
@media screen and (max-width: 680px) and (orientation: portrait) {
	#logo{
    	padding-top: 1.6em;
	}
	
	#synchUpTable {
		margin-left: -1.7em;
		margin-right: -1.7em;
		width: inherit;
		font-size: 0.8em;
	}
	
	.context, .contextLast {
		padding-left: 2em;
		padding-right: 2em;
	}
	
	.footer span {
		padding-left: 1em;
		float: left;
	}
}
@media screen and (max-width: 680px) {
	.body {
		font-size: 0.8em;
	}
	
	#logo{
    	padding-top: 1.6em;
	}
	
	.context, .contextLast {
		padding-left: 2em;
		padding-right: 2em;
	}
	
	.bodyContext ul li {
		padding-right: 1em;
	}
	
	table {
		margin: 0;
		width: 100%;
		text-align: left;
	}
	
	#scrumHeader, #jerboHeader, #viewHeader {
		width: auto;
	}
	
	li {
		padding-right: 1em;
		text-align: left;
	}
	
	ul {padding-left: 3em;}
	th {font-size: 0.7em;}
	

	.mobileMenuContext {
		font-size: 1.2em;
	}
	
}

@media screen and (min-width: 1024px) {
	.body {
		font-size: 1.1em;
		width: 70%;
		margin-left:15%;
		margin-right:15%;
	}
}

@media screen and (min-width: 1500px) {
	.body {
		font-size: 1.1em;
		width: 50%;
		margin-left:25%;
		margin-right:25%;
	}
}